The St. Bernhard Church was the Catholic church in Goldbeck , a municipality in the Stendal district in Saxony-Anhalt . The church, named after St. Bernard of Clairvaux , was located at Clara-Zetkin-Straße 18 (corner of Ackerstraße). It belonged to the parish " St. Anna " with seat in Stendal , in the deanery of Stendal of the diocese of Magdeburg .

history

With the introduction of the Reformation in the 16th century, the population and the churches in the Altmark became Evangelical Lutheran .

After Catholic workers from eastern areas had settled in the Goldbeck area from the beginning of the 20th century, a church service was set up by the Stendal parish in Goldbeck in 1912. From the beginning of 1918 Goldbeck received pastoral care from Osterburg, since at that time the Stendal chaplain Joseph Hagedorn settled in Osterburg as parish vicar .

The St. Bernhard Church was built in 1929, before services were held in the station restaurant. Around 1930, around 80 Catholics lived in Goldbeck. In 1939 Catholic evacuees from Saarland also came to Altmark for a while. They brought a priest with them who settled in Goldbeck.

After the Second World War , the number of Catholics in the Altmark increased again significantly due to the influx of refugees and displaced persons from the eastern regions of the German Empire . 1946 came with expellees from Silesia her first and only priest to Goldbeck, before the Catholics were in Goldbeck of the parish Osterburg care of. On August 13, 1947 Goldbeck became the seat of a parish vicarie , Pastor Pohler became its parish vicar. The catchment area of ​​the church at that time also included the villages of Baben , Baumgarten , Bertkow , Eichstedt , Groß Schwechten , Häsewig , Lindtorf , Möllendorf , Petersmark , Plätz , Rindtorf , Rohrbeck , Klein Schwechten , Rochau , Schartau , Uchtenhagen , Walsleben and Ziegenhagen . In 1953 Goldbeck was made a curate . Theodor Stolpe (1932-2016), who later became the first vicar general of the newly founded diocese of Magdeburg, worked at the church around 1964/65 .

From 1985 to 2004, Johannes König (1939–2008) was a deacon at the church. In addition to the Goldbeck curate, he also looked after the parish vicarie Giesenslage . On February 1, 2007, the community network "Stendal - Bismark - Giesenslage - Goldbeck - Meßdorf - Osterburg - Seehausen - Tangerhütte" was established, to which, in addition to the St. Bernhard Church, the churches " Hl. Kreuz " in Bismark , " Immaculate Conception ”in Giesenslage,“ St. Mary of the Annunciation "in Meßdorf ," St. Joseph "in Osterburg," St. Johannes Baptist "in Seehausen ," St. Anna ”in Stendal and“ St. Elisabeth ”in Tangerhütte belonged. On May 2, 2010, today's parish “St. Anna ”. The churches in Bismark, Giesenslage, Goldbeck and Messdorf have since been closed. The 2011 census in the European Union showed that 283 of the 9,649 inhabitants of the Arneburg-Goldbeck community, and thus around 2.9%, belonged to the Roman Catholic Church. The majority of the inhabitants did not belong to any religious community.

The last Holy Mass took place in the St. Bernhard Church on July 20, 2013 , the church was closed and sold around 2014. Today the St. Joseph Church in Osterburg, about 13 kilometers away, is the closest Catholic church.

Architecture and equipment

The hall church is aligned on the north-south axis. The nave spans a pointed barrel roof with a cross-crowned roof turret in the north. It is illuminated by six windows in each of the long sides - some arranged in pairs - and accessed through a portal on the north side, above which a pointed arch window is let. The windowless sacristy, which is covered with a pent roof, is attached to the south side.

The two bronze bells were removed from the roof turret after the profanation. The smaller bell, which weighs around 45 kilograms, was given a new place in the roof turret of the St. Josef Church in Wolmirstedt in 2015 . The larger bell is stored in the St. Anne's Church in Stendal.

There was also a detached rectory on the property .
